MALAYSIA TOUR

Malaysia TourismMalaysia is one of the rapidly growing economies in the world which is located in the heart of South-East Asia and comprises of two parts namely Peninsular Malaysia, bordering with Thailand in the North and Singapore in the South; and East Malaysia, with the states of Sarawak and Sabah sharing the island of Borneo, with Indonesia.

Malaysia is one of the most pleasant and peaceful countries to visit in South-East Asia. Malaysian society stands on a lively and interesting fusion of Malay, Chinese, Indian and indigenous cultures and customs. Malaysia is a land of fascinating sights and attractions. Rich in colour and contrasts, her multi-faceted charm provides intriguing images that leave visitors to the country in awe. The natural warmth of Malaysians is legendary; wherever one goes, the friendliness and hospitality of the people would prove to be a very special experience. Malaysia is paradise blessed with sun-drenched beaches, enchanting islands, diverse flora and fauna, forest retreats and magnificent mountains. A land of many colours is a popular holiday destination.

Major Attractions

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ia TravelsKuala Lumpur : This ancient city has grown to a modern, bustling city of almost two million people, is the focal point of new Malaysia. The city's bustling streets, its modern office towers, and its cosmopolitan air project reflect an unbounded spirit of progress and symbolize Malaysia's leap into a bright future. The city brings together Malaysia's past and present, its many constituent cultures, and even its remarkable natural treasures, allowing first-time visitors an invaluable opportunity to see Malaysia as a whole before setting off to explore its parts.

The botanical and bird parks of the Lake Gardens provide a glimpse of the unspoiled beauty and variety of Malaysia's plants and animals. The vibrant Central Market, the National Museum, music, crafts, and cultural practices from Kelantan to Sarawak can be explored and experienced in the city.

Cameron Highlands : The centre of Peninsular Malaysia, comprises a series of hill stations at altitudes between 1500-1800m (4920-5904ft). This fertile area is the centre of Malaysia's tea industry and it's the place where locals and visitors come to escape the heat of the plains.

Georgetown - Penang Island : This is one of the country's premier resort areas which is 285 sq km (177 sq mi) in area and is located off Peninsula Malaysia's northwestern coast.
Penang Island is marked also because of the vibrant city of Georgetown on the island's northeastern coast which has more Chinese flavour than either Singapore or Hong Kong.

Best Season to visit :
One should avoid the November to January rainy season on Peninsula Malaysia's east coast. The time to see turtles on the east coast is between May and September.

Malaysia Tour Package

Duration : 6 Nights/7 Days

Destination Covered : Kuala Lumpur – Cameron Highlands - Penang - Kota Bharu – Tasik Kenyir - Kuantan

DPenang, Malaysia Tours & Travelsay 01 : Kuala Lumpur – Cameron Highlands
Depart from your hotel in Kuala Lumpur to Cameron Highlands which is 1542 meters above sea level, famous for its world-renowned tea. We will stop at the Hindu Temple, Batu Caves and the Royal Pewter Factory. Proceed North to the Hill Resort. En route we will visit a cottage industry making bamboo baskets and the Lata Iskandar Waterfall.

Time free at leisure after arrive at Cameron Highlands. Accommodation at Equtorial Hotel.

Day 02 : Cameron Highlands – Penang (Breakfast)
Breakfast at hotel.

Cameron Highlands Tour: visiting a tea plantation, tea factory, a vegetable farm and the market square. Proceed to Penang. En route visit to the Sam Poh Tong Cave Temple in Ipoh, the Ubudiah Mosque, Iskandariah Palace and Istana Kenangan Museum. Cross over to Penang using the third longest bridge in the world arriving in the evening. Accommodation at Parkroyal Hotel.
Day 03 : Penang (Breakfast)
Breakfast at hotel.

Proceed on around Penang tour: visit to a Batik Factory, a nutmeg a clove stall, the Snake Temple and Wat Chayamangkalaram Temple. Rest of the day at leisure or time to relax at the beach. Accommodation at Parkroyal Hotel.

Day 04 : Penang – Kota Bharu (Breakfast)
Breakfast at hotel.

Drive to Kota Bharu using the East West Highway. The Highway cuts through the main mountain range and offers breathtaking views of the tropical rain forest and if you are lucky you may have to stop for elephants crossing the road.

Arrive in the evening in Kota Bharu and check-in at your hotel. Accommodation at Diamond Puteri Hotel.

Tasik Kenyir, Malaysia ToursDay 05 : Kota Bharu – Tasik Kenyir (Breakfast)
Breakfast at hotel.

In the morning, have a short orientation tour through Kota Bharu. Visit the colorful Wet market. You can find a variety of local items like clothes, cloth of exotic parterns, fruits, vegetables etc.

Depart to Tasik Kenyir and enjoy the scenic drive along the East Coast of Malaysia. Stop and visit a local fishing village. Tasik Kenyir is an unique lake is surrounded by 1000 acres of woodlands. Lake Kenyir comprises 340 islands, more than 14 waterfalls, rapids, rivers and limestone caves. The Lake Kenyir is the largest man-made lake in Southeast Asia. In the afternoon enjoy the tranquility of the rain forest or simply unwind with a drink on the hotel terrace. Accommodation at Tasik Kenyir Golf Resort.

Day 06 : Tasik Kenyir – Kuantan/Cheraing (Breakfast)
Breakfast at hotel.

Drive to Kuantan/Cherating, enroute stop at local villages and see the traditional way of living. You will see local boat making, Brassware making. In the afternoon, visit to Cherating village where you will see Pandan Leaves being weaved into bags, mats and crafts, brown sugar making and monkey plucking coconuts. Accommodation at Swiss Garden Hotel.

Day 07 : Kuantan/Cherating – Kuala Lumpur (Breakfast)
Breakfast at hotel.
Drive from Kuantan/Cherating back to Kuala Lumpur.
End of your tour in the City.
